Output df95026cf882661c68d8739c51244c7820fc1cfba5e691e940c25b18ffe31e77:2

value
54990986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07f0c8c1e474a0f4cffcad891e93a9e0e3cccdc1 OP_EQUAL
address
M8d9Qkdi6pWtRNUAHbtbedc6vWNLVQJoFu
transaction
df95026cf882661c68d8739c51244c7820fc1cfba5e691e940c25b18ffe31e77
spent
true